Why Knowing Your Exact Tank Volume Matters
Numerous beginners make the error of measuring the external measurements of their aquarium and presuming that number equates to the water volume. In reality, the glass density, the void at the top of the tank (headroom), and the displacement brought on by rocks, driftwood, and substrate all minimize the real quantity of water.
Precise volume computations are essential for a number of reasons:
- Stocking Limits: The classic "one inch of Fish Stock Calculator per gallon" rule (though outdated and nuanced) relies entirely on knowing the water volume. Overcrowding results in bad water quality and tension.
- Medication Dosing: Under-dosing medication will stop working to treat ill Fish Tank Capacity Calculator, while over-dosing can be harmful or deadly. Precise water volume is non-negotiable when dealing with diseases.
- Water Conditioner and Additives: Products like dechlorinators, plant fertilizers, and pH adjusters are formulated based on specific gallons or liters of water.
- Equipment Selection: Filters and heaters are ranked for particular tank sizes. Understanding the real water volume helps aquarists choose devices that won't burn out or struggle to keep up.
Requirement Tank Shapes and Mathematical Formulas
Various Aquarium Weight Calculator shapes need different geometric solutions to find the volume. Below is a breakdown of how a fish tank volume calculator figures out capacity based on shape.
(Note: For all formulas, determine the internal measurements in inches or centimeters to get the most accurate outcomes).
1. Rectangle-shaped Aquariums
The most common and traditional design.
- Formula (Inches): ₤ text Length times text Width times text Height/ 231 = text US Gallons ₤
- Formula (Centimeters): ₤ text Length times text Width times text Height/ 1000 = text Liters ₤
2. Cylindrical Aquariums
Popular for modern, minimalist setups or specialized jellyfish tanks.
- Formula (Inches): ₤ pi times text Radius ^ 2 times text Height/ 231 = text US Gallons ₤ (Where Radius is half of the diameter)
3. Bow-Front Aquariums
These include a curved front glass panel that expands the seeing area, making computation tricky.
- Formula: Because of the curve, standard mathematics fails. A specialized aquarium volume calculator utilizes a typical depth computation: ₤ text Length times ( text Side Width + text Center Width)/ 2 times text Height/ 231 = text United States Gallons ₤.
Standard US Aquarium Sizes Reference Table
Manufacturers often identify tanks by "nominal size" (e.g., a "55-gallon" tank). Nevertheless, the actual water volume is generally lower when substrate and decor are included.
Nominal SizeNormal Dimensions (L x W x H)Approximate Actual Water Volume5 Gallons16" x 8" x 10"4.5 United States Gallons10 Gallons20" x 10" x 12"8.5-- 9 US Gallons20 Gallon Long30" x 12" x 12"18 US Gallons29 Gallons30" x 12" x 18"25 US Gallons55 Gallons48" x 13" x 21"50 US Gallons75 Gallons48" x 18" x 21"68 US Gallons125 Gallons72" x 18" x 22"115 US GallonsFactoring in Displacement: The Hidden Variable
Even if a fish tank volume calculator mentions a tank holds precisely 50 gallons to the brim, the actual water volume will constantly be less. This is due to displacement.
When solid things are positioned inside water, they press water out of the method. To discover the true liquid volume, aquarists must represent:
- Substrate (Sand, Gravel, Eco-Complete): A deep sand bed can displace anywhere from 10% to 20% of the tank's lower volume. A 2-inch layer of gravel in a 50-gallon tank might in fact displace 5 to 7 gallons of water.
- Hardscape (Rocks and Driftwood): Large pieces of Seiryu stone, dragon rock, or heavy driftwood take up considerable area.
- Headroom: Most aquarists do not fill their tanks all the way to the outright top rim. Leaving an inch of area for gas exchange and HOB (hang-on-back) filter returns decreases overall capability a little.
How to Accurately Estimate Substrate and Hardscape Displacement
While calculators offer the geometric volume of the glass box, tweak the math for decors needs a bit of estimate.
Design TypeEstimated Volume DisplacementFine Sand (1-inch layer)~ 5% of overall tank volumeCoarse Gravel (2-inch layer)~ 15% of overall tank volumeDense Rockwork (e.g., Lava Rock, Slate)~ 10% to 15% of total volumeDriftwood (Dense, water-logged)~ 5% to 10% of total volume
Pro Tip for Absolute Accuracy: The most foolproof method to discover your exact water volume is during the preliminary fill-up. Use a container or a significant jug with a known volume (e.g., a 1-gallon pitcher) to fill the tank, keeping a tally of precisely how many containers it requires to reach the desired water level.
Benefits of Using Online Calculators
Manual mathematics utilizing conversion aspects like ₤ 231 ₤ cubic inches per gallon can result in human mistake. Modern digital aquarium volume calculators provide several distinct benefits:
- Instant Unit Conversion: Seamlessly switch between US Gallons, Imperial Gallons, and Liters.
- Shape Versatility: Easily calculate odd shapes like hex tanks, cube tanks, and bow-fronts without struggling through complex geometry.
- Weight Estimation: Many advanced calculators immediately compute the total weight of the aquarium once filled. This is an essential safety feature for guaranteeing floorings and aquarium stands can support the load (remember: one gallon of fresh water weighs approximately 8.34 pounds, not consisting of glass, substrate, and rocks!).
